Uniform

Children are actively encouraged to wear school uniform every day and we believe it develops a stronger sense of identity and belonging as well as creating a positive image amongst parents/carers and the wider community. We appreciate the support of parents/carers with this and encourage you to ensure that your child always wears uniform.

​A copy of the All Saints Schools Trust uniform policy can be read here.

Children can wear the following uniform -

  • Red sweatshirt/ fleece/ cardigan with or without the school logo

  • White polo shirt

  • Plain black/grey trousers

  • Plain black/grey tailored shorts

  • Plain black/grey skirt

  • Plain black/grey pinafore

  • Red and white checked gingham summer dress

  • Plain tights (no pictures) black/grey/white socks or black/grey. NB - Leggings are not school policy for daily use. If your child becomes cold in winter, please ensure you have either trousers or the correct coloured tights.

  • Plain black shoes (no trainers, plimsolls, and for health and safety reasons no shoes with a heel, platform, open sandals and 'Croc' style shoes) 

NB - Jeans are not permitted to be worn to school, unless there is a non-school uniform day.

PE Kit

Please can all children bring their named PE kit to school in a small drawstring bag. No rucksacks please. PE kit should include the following:

  • Red sweatshirt with or with the school logo

  • Red T-Shirt with or without the school logo

  • Black shorts/skirt

  • Black Jogging bottoms

  • Trainers for outdoor PE

NB - Football shirts are not permitted for PE kit.

Hair - 

We allow all pupils to style their hair in the way that is appropriate for school yet makes them feel most comfortable  Hair should be neat and tidy. The use of styling products should be kept to a minimum.

​Long hair should be tied back during Physical Education lessons with a suitable soft item to prevent entanglements in apparatus and to prevent it obscuring vision.

​A simple hairband or Alice Band may be worn to tie long hair back but anything added as a fashion accessory e.g. bows, Alice bands with ears, unicorn horns, etc, are not permitted.

Make-up and nails - 

  • Nails need to be sufficiently short to prevent injury to self and others, especially in Physical Education lessons.

  • No false nails are permitted to be worn in school as they pose a health and safety risk.

  • We would prefer nail varnish/polish not to be worn in school.

  • No make-up should be worn.

Jewellery & watches - 

  • Earrings can be worn (studs only) but can cause a particular problem for P.E. Earrings should be removed by the child during P.E./swimming. Staff are not allowed to remove or insert earrings.

  • No other jewellery can be worn to school e.g. bracelets, chains, etc.

  • Children can wear watches, but not watches that connect to mobile phones or to the Internet and take photos, e.g. Apple Watch, Samsung Watch, etc. These watches are a distraction and also very expensive, should they get broken, or lost.
